CZL-611RD Technical Parameters

1. Range: 10kg
2. Zero point output: -0.15 ± 0.05mVN
3. Output sensitivity: 1.0 ± 0.1mVN
4. Output impedance: 1000 ± 10 ohms
5. Nonlinear: 0.03% 6F S
6. Four corner error: 0.0596F S
7. Lag: 0.0396F S
8. Temperature sensitivity drift: 0.039% 6F S/10℃
9. Repeatability: 0.0396F S
10. Zero temperature drift: 0.39% 6F S/10℃
11. Creep: 0.0596F S/3min
12. Product size: 75x12.7x12.7mm

Principle of use:
A load cell is actually a device that converts a mass signal into a measurable electrical signal output.
The load cell consists of an elastomer (deformation block) and a strain gauge.
Under the load of a heavy object, the elastomer undergoes deformation,
which deforms the strain gauge pasted on the surface of the elastomer,
and the weight of the specific object is obtained by processing the sensed value of the strain gauge.
Application wiring description
Power supply positive (E+) red, power supply negative (E-) black, signal positive (S+) white,
signal negative (S-) green Note: If there is a negative situation when installing, please adjust the signal line to the right!

Specification:
The elastomer (deformation block) is provided with strain gauges on both sides; the cross-section of the elastomer is square,
two intersecting through holes are provided on one side of the elastomer,
strain gauges are provided on the other two sides of the elastomer,
and the elastomer is provided with mounting threaded holes on both ends of the strain gauges,
and the two intersecting through holes are of the same diameter and located in the middle of the deformation block.

These ESSINIE 10kg Aluminum Beam Type Load Cells are very sensitive. The workmanship and finish are good enough although not as good as load cells costing 30 times as much as these. With a simple load cell amplifier the resolution was about 1/10,000 of the load cell capacity. The mounting holes are threaded for M4 x 0.7 screws. The spacing between the two holes at each in of the beam is 10mm. The spacing between the two outermost holes at each end of the beam is 2.5 inches.
